Importance of Effective Communication in Air Talk Customer Service

Communication plays a pivotal role in air talk customer service. Passengers rely on effective communication channels to address their concerns, make inquiries, and seek assistance during their travel experience. Clear and efficient communication not only resolves customer queries but also sets the tone for a positive customer interaction.

Common Pain Points and Customer Expectations in Air Talk Customer Service

Air talk customer service encounters several pain points that can disrupt a passenger’s experience. These include flight delays, cancellations, lost baggage, and issues with reservations. Customers expect prompt and empathetic responses from customer service representatives who can help them navigate these challenges smoothly. Understanding these pain points and meeting customer expectations can significantly enhance the overall customer experience.

Utilizing Customer Relationship Management (CRM) Systems

1. Benefits of CRM systems in managing customer interactions: CRM systems enable companies to centralize customer information. This facilitates seamless communication, provides a holistic view of the customer journey, and allows agents to access relevant data for personalized support.

2. Features to look for in a CRM system for air talk customer service: When selecting a CRM system, it is essential to consider features such as integration with communication channels, automated ticketing systems, case escalation workflows, and analytics capabilities. These features empower agents to deliver efficient and effective customer service.

Continuous Improvement and Feedback

1. Importance of gathering customer feedback to identify areas for improvement: Collecting feedback from customers is crucial for understanding pain points and identifying areas for improvement. This feedback can be obtained through surveys, social media listening, or direct communication channels.

2. Implementing a feedback loop and tracking key performance indicators: Establishing a feedback loop helps convert customer insights into actionable improvements. Tracking key performance indicators (KPIs) such as response time, customer satisfaction ratings, and issue resolution rates can further drive continuous improvement in air talk customer service.
